A devastating accident on the N6 in the Free State has resulted in the loss of at least 10 lives following a horrific collision between a bus and a truck. The tragedy unfolded in the early hours of the morning near Reddersburg, leaving the local community in shock and mourning.
The bus, which was reportedly filled with passengers traveling to various destinations, collided head-on with a large truck carrying goods.
Rescue teams were dispatched immediately to the scene, and despite their quick response, the aftermath of the crash was catastrophic.
The accident occurred on a stretch of the N6, a busy road often traveled by commuters and freight trucks. Early reports suggest that poor visibility, possibly due to fog or the truck’s speed, may have played a role in the crash.
The impact was severe, with many passengers on the bus trapped inside the wreckage.
Local emergency services worked tirelessly to free those stuck and provide immediate medical care to the injured. However, despite their efforts, the accident claimed the lives of 10 individuals, while many others were severely injured.
Details of the victims remain unclear, but reports indicate that a significant number of the casualties were from neighboring communities, on their way to visit family or conduct business.
Their sudden deaths have left families devastated, and a wave of grief has swept over Reddersburg and surrounding towns.
The local community, known for its close-knit bonds, has already begun organizing support for the bereaved families, with many reaching out to assist in any way they can.
